A marketing demographic survey is undertaken to determine the market potential for a new product.One of the questions asked is: What type of residence do you live in? Respondents are offered several possible answers including: house, apartment, or condominiums.In order to computerize the survey answers, the responses are coded as a 1 if the answer is "house", a 2 if the answer is an "apartment", and a 3 if the answer is a "condominium".These numbers, 1, 2, and 3, are examples of which level of data?
A) Interval level
B) Ordinal level
C) Nominal level
D) Ratio level
E) Relative level
